
NEW YORK (1010 WINS) — Two men are dead from separate overnight gunfire incidents, authorities said Saturday.

In Brooklyn, just before 8:15 p.m. on Friday, police responded to a 911 call of a person shot in front of a housing project complex at 712 East 108th Street in Canarsie, police said.
Responding officers found 25-year-old Isiah Bowman lying on the sidewalk unconscious and unresponsive with a gunshot to his torso, officials said.
Bowman was taken to Brookdale Hospital where he was pronounced dead.
Hours later, in the Bronx, cops got a call about a person shot in the Tremont Park area around 3:25 a.m.
When police arrived at Arthur Avenue and East 175 Street, they found 21-year-old Delijah Farmer with a gunshot wound to his torso, authorities said.
Farmer was taken to St. Barnabas Hospital where he was pronounced dead.
No arrests have been made in either case as of yet and the investigations remain ongoing.
